Southampton legend Matt Le Tissier has reacted on Twitter to Virgil van Dijk’s account of his latter days at St Mary’s.

The Netherlands international, speaking to BBC Sport, said that he “gave everything” prior to his £75m move to Liverpool in January 2018.

Van Dijk’s comments haven’t gone down very well with some Saints fans given the animosity that came about between their club and the Reds over the whole saga.

The Merseyside outfit attempted to bring the centre-back to Anfield during the summer of 2017 but Saints reacted by reporting them for an illegal approach.

The defender later handed in a transfer request and reportedly refused to play for the team, staying beyond the summer and featuring just 12 more times before finally leaving the following January.

Few can argue that Van Dijk’s career hasn’t gone from strength to strength following his switch but, given he has now given an account of the saga which some are disputing, there hasn’t been a particularly good reaction from the south coast club faithful.
